View of Dupont Circle and Connecticut Ave with streetcar tunnels emerging.

Only the Dupont Circle Underground would be built as part of the 1944 plan. Completed in 1949, it would only be operational for about a decade before all D.C. Streetcars were replaced by buses. D.C. would have to wait over 30 years before other subway tunnels came to fruition, coming as a result of WMATA and Metrorail. 

Public Transit 002

Buses had completely replaced streetcars by 1962, 14 years before the Metrorail would start running.
